Web2024 marked the first year of the C&O Canal National Historical Park’s multi-year project to comprehensively resurface the 80 miles identified as in most need of rehabilitation. Thanks to the funding support of private … WebHow is the C&O Canal Trust supporting the towpath resurfacing project? The Trust is raising funds to support engineering consulting and other support services, as well as directly supporting resurfacing. It is also …

WebSep 5, 2014 · This winter view of the Cumberland Narrows at dusk greets towpath users as they reach Mile 184.5 of the canal. The Narrows was known as the Gateway to the West and the National Road was re-routed through the Narrows in the late 1830s. Hiker-biker … log into mychart mercy healthWebJul 6, 2014 · In September 1862, Thomas Walker, the lock tender at this lock, learned that Confederate troops under General A. P. Hill intended to blow up the Monocacy Aqueduct. He pleaded with General Hill not to destroy the aqueduct.
